Posted by 93NotchbackLX (Member # 12122) on :
 
How does one enter to drag at sac raceway? Just show up and pay or what?
 
Posted by Notch1320 (Member # 2647) on :
 
It's that simple....as long as your car will pass tech.

[ September 26, 2012, 08:30 PM: Message edited by: Notch1320 ]
 
Posted by dean-93 (Member # 9401) on :
 
battery tied down,no leaks,tread on tires

are some of the main reasons people dont pass tech
 
Posted by rollin5ive0 (Member # 8592) on :
 
quote:
Originally posted by dean-93:
battery tied down,no leaks,tread on tires

are some of the main reasons people dont pass tech

especially make sure that battery is secure, that is the first thing the inspector looks at and pulls on when he pops the hood on a 5.0. if your battery hold down is gone or broken you can buy a replacement setup at kragen, autozone, napa, ect.. they frown upon bungee cord or chicken wire as a fix and wont let u race most of the time if thats what you've used!! Posted by 50Reasons (Member # 6452) on :
 
Make sure batt is bolted down
Over flow bottle is in place
All lug nuts on rear tires
Pants shirt with at least short sleeves
Shoes no sandals
If batt is in back make sure you have cut off switch that works and batt box is vented
That's all I can think of and if you don't have a cage or helmet don't dial in nothing faster then a 14. Flat

Posted by nitrous_bob (Member # 77) on :
 
just listen to the track officials, and BE HONEST !!!!!

when you get there just tell them....

ive never been here before, or ive never raced before

just ask for the help and you'll get it

other than a few chevy doucebags, 90% of the dragstrip crowd are great people no matter what they drive

people will be interested in your car and talk, and you have a chance to see what REALLY works, so instead of wasting $500 on a MAF and and TB on a stock 5.0, you can buy gears or tires instead

there is a LOT of knowledge at the dragstrip, proven combos etc.
